"Abaddon Noir" Angelic Wine

"Abaddon Noir" Angelic Wine

Lips a flame smeared in sanguine rouge

Closing her eyes in sweet anticipation she sips

The torrid wine as if it were a sacrament

Savoring the taste and quivering salaciously.

A full-bodied wine acclaimed for its uniqueness

Its fruit birthed in virgin soil mystically nurtured.

The liquid purple-black and layered with rare

Scents and flavors aged to a slight effervescence

With a distinctive gravelly minerality to the taste.

Yet it has an ethereal delicacy with surprising density.

A complex vintage streaked in smoked meat, tar,

Wild herb and leather giving it a flirty pungent note.

The wine is named for the vineyard in which it was made:

 “Abaddon Noir”… the infernal abode of Diabolus,

And bottled in the clear brilliance of celestial tears

Collected from angels before their bodies are fermented

Into the most intoxicating mixture of blood and flesh.

The slogan on the label reads: “From Hell to Your Table!”.
